At the start of practice, it looked like this would be the week that Mark Tauscher would crack the starting lineup. Tauscher and Chad Clifton got the first work at the tackle spots during the jog through at the start practice. But then later in practice, Allen Barbre was back at right tackle during the first 11-on-11 period.That's the most work Tauscher has received with the starting line since he was re-signed on Oct. 12, but it's not yet clear whether he will start Sunday at Tampa Bay.Quarterback Aaron Rodgers, who has two bad feet, didn't take any snaps in the portion open to reporters. Matt Flynn got all the work. Rodgers isn't expected to practice full go until Friday.Others who did not practice were: Derrick Martin, Brandon Chillar, Jason Spitz, Jordy Nelson and Jermichael Finley. Charles Woodson appeared to be limited.-- Rob Demovsky, rdemovsk@greenbaypressgazette.comhttp://twitter.com/RobDemovsky
